The Code of the Sith, known as Qotsisajak in Sith language, was the mantra that reinforced the core beliefs of the Sith Order. It was considered the dark side counterpart to the Jedi Code, and was first authored on the planet Korriban in 6,900 BBY by the Jedi heretic Sorzus Syn. The code remained remarkably unchanged through the millennia, as the Sith Lord Darth Bane still taught the words of Sorzus Syn when he began rebuilding the Sith Order around 1,000 BBY, after the Seventh Battle of Ruusan.
Contents


The Sith Code
Peace is a lie, there is only passion.
Through passion, I gain strength.
Through strength, I gain power.
Through power, I gain victory.
Through victory, my chains are broken.
The Force shall free me.
